What Is Black Flag Resynced?
Assassin's Creed Black Flag Resynced is a full remake of the 2013 classic, rebuilt on Ubisoft's latest Anvil engine by Ubisoft Singapore. Edward Kenway returns with modernized parry-driven combat, crouch-anywhere stealth, deeper naval systems, and seamless open-world transitions between sea and land.
Unlike a remaster, Resynced retunes encounters, redesigns UI flows, and adds new narrative content with original writer Darby McDevitt and voice actor Matt Ryan. Multiplayer and Freedom Cry DLC are not included — this is a focused single-player experience.
Release Date and Platforms
Black Flag Resynced launches on July 9, 2026 for P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C via Steam, Epic Games Store, and Ubisoft Store. Console players get native next-gen versions with performance and fidelity modes.

Frequently Asked Questions
When does Assassin's Creed Black Flag Resynced release?
The game launches on July 9, 2026 for P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C through Steam, Epic Games Store, and Ubisoft Store.
Is Black Flag Resynced a remake or a remaster?
It is a full ground-up remake rebuilt on the latest Anvil engine with zero code from the 2013 original. Combat, stealth, naval systems, and visuals are all modernized.
Does Black Flag Resynced have multiplayer?
No. The remake is a single-player experience only. Multiplayer from the original game and Freedom Cry DLC are not included.
What are the biggest gameplay changes?
The parry-driven combat system, crouch-anywhere stealth, Observe mode, secondary fire modes for cannons, recruitable ship officers, and four independent difficulty sliders for combat, naval, stealth, and activities.
